Post at the right time
If you want to make sure that your posts are seen, it's important to post at the right time. Posting when other people are online is usually the best way to make sure your content will be seen by a lot of people.
The best time to post on Facebook is around noon or early evening. This schedule works for most people and allows them to see the day's posts. Another good time to post is right before bedtime because Facebook tends to show new posts better then.
Some good times of day for Twitter are around 8 a.m., 11 a.m., 1 p.m., and 5 p.m. These are all times when people tend to use Twitter more often during the day, so they'll see what you're posting as well as other people's posts in their feed.
The best time slot for Instagram is between 7-8 a.m., 12-1 p.m., and 4-5 p.m.— these are all times when the account has more active users than usual and it makes it easier for your account to be seen without too much competition for likes or retweets or comments from others who might not be interested in what you're posting about
